Chalong Hospital finally opens with limited services, expansion to come in 2020 

By Tanyaluk Sakoot

 

1574398444_1-org.jpg

Nurses attend to a patient at Chalong Hospital. Photo: Tanyaluk Sakoot
 

PHUKET: Chalong Hospital has finally opened, providing people in the south of the island with a limited range of medical services until a new seven-storey building dedicated to inpatient services is finally approved and built.
 

There are five doctors and 21 nurses now on staff, working out of the well-known blue building that has sat empty for well over a year, Chalong Hospital Director Dr Chuchart Nijwattana told The Phuket News this week.

 

“Only the ground floor and first floor are currently used by hospital staff. The top two floors remain unoccupied,” he said.

"Construction has even yet to begin for a separate two-story “x-ray room building” to be built from a B14mn donation from the administrators of the Put Cho Shrine. The donation includes paying for an x-ray machine.

“We are waiting for the Ministry of Health to approve the construction. I don’t know when they will grant their approval,” Dr Chuchart said."
